Subcommittee on International Human Rights committee  This has been the question for Guatemala and all these countries. The information that's come out on Honduras is there are major elements of corruption and organized criminal groups within the police force. Some of them have been involved in work with the cartel, with killings.

Subcommittee on International Human Rights committee  The president has announced that they're going to do a major purging. There are about 11,000 police, and they're talking about purging between 2,000 and 2,500. That comes to almost a quarter of the police force.
